site stats

Binary sorting algorithm

WebAug 11, 2024 · Heap sort is a sorting algorithm that uses a binary heap data structure. It works by first creating a binary heap from the elements that we need to sort. A binary heap is a complete binary tree in which each node has a value that is greater than or equal to the values of its children (if any). Once we create the binary heap, we can extract the ... WebO ( w + n ) {\displaystyle O (w+n)} In computer science, radix sort is a non- comparative sorting algorithm. It avoids comparison by creating and distributing elements into buckets according to their radix. For elements with more than one significant digit, this bucketing process is repeated for each digit, while preserving the ordering of the ...

Algorithm 高度h处的节点数是多少?_Algorithm_Sorting_Tree_Heap_Binary …

http://www.geneffects.com/briarskin/theory/binary/index.html WebInteger sorting. In computer science, integer sorting is the algorithmic problem of sorting a collection of data values by integer keys. Algorithms designed for integer sorting may also often be applied to sorting problems in which the keys are floating point numbers, rational numbers, or text strings. [1] marsh tech https://gitamulia.com

Divide and conquer algorithms (article) Khan Academy

WebBinary search is a fast search algorithm with run-time complexity of Ο (log n). This search algorithm works on the principle of divide and conquer. For this algorithm to work properly, the data collection should be in the sorted form. Binary search looks for a particular item by comparing the middle most item of the collection. WebSep 15, 2024 · Today I will be covering the bubble-sort method to order a vector and also the binary search algorithm to search for an element in a vector. The code will be in Java but you can easily map it to ... W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until … marsh test of 1836

Search Algorithms – Linear Search and Binary Search

Category:Heap Sort Explained Built In

Tags:Binary sorting algorithm

Binary sorting algorithm

Tree sort - Wikipedia

Web1 day ago · In swift, Binary search algorithm is used to search element from the sorted array. It repeatedly divides the search interval into half and then search the specified … http://duoduokou.com/algorithm/27597272506014467085.html

Binary sorting algorithm

Did you know?

http://duoduokou.com/algorithm/27597272506014467085.html WebSep 29, 2024 · Binary Tree Sort Algorithm (Python) A Binary Tree Sort is an algorithm that builds a binary search tree from the elements to be sorted, and then traverses the …

WebSorting 对链接列表进行排序 sorting hadoop Sorting 是否有一个C++;11正常排序算法? 在时间上(有些人可能经常争论),它需要按人类排序的方式排序(按字母顺序,而不是ASCiBieBeor),但据我所知,在C++中没有方便的方法(我甚至不知道 Booost 解决方案),人们不得 ... WebA tree sortis a sort algorithmthat builds a binary search treefrom the elements to be sorted, and then traverses the tree (in-order) so that the elements come out in sorted order.[1] Its typical use is sorting elements online: after each insertion, the set of elements seen so far is available in sorted order.

WebSep 30, 2024 · A Binary Tree Sort is an algorithm that builds a binary search tree from the elements to be sorted, and then traverses the tree (in-order) so that the elements come out in sorted order. Average Case Time Complexity : O (N log N) adding one element to a Binary Search Tree on average takes O (log N) time (height of a tree). WebHere’s a figure illustrating the different iterations of the algorithm when sorting the array [8, 2, 6, 4, 5]: The Insertion Sort Process. Now here’s a summary of the steps of the …

WebThe binary search algorithm can efficiently find a value in a sorted list. The algorithm starts by checking to see if the target value is higher or lower than the middle value of the …

WebBinary Search Algorithm can be implemented in two ways which are discussed below. Iterative Method Recursive Method The recursive method follows the divide and conquer … marsh town fcWebApr 13, 2024 · (1) Complete binary tree (2) Key of each node is no smaller than its children’s keys; Min Heap : (1) Complete binary tree (2) key of each node is no larger than its children’s keys. 차이점 : Max heap vs. BST; Examples : Max Heap; Root of a max heap always has the largest value; Examples : Not a Max Heap; Examples : Min Heap marsh theatreWebSep 1, 2024 · A linear search is a method for finding an element within a list. It sequentially checks each element of the list until a match is found or the whole list has been searched. Linear search is rarely practical because other search algorithms and schemes, such as the binary search algorithm and hash tables, allow significantly faster searching. marsh tire phoneWebAnswer (1 of 3): Binary sort is method to sort a particular element which are in random order in array. Binary search runs in at worst logarithmic time, making O(log n) … marsh tire serviceWebA sorting algorithm is used to arrange elements of an array/list in a specific order. For example, Sorting an array Here, we are sorting the array in ascending order. There are various sorting algorithms that can be used … marsh thealehttp://duoduokou.com/algorithm/27055475281845965088.html marsh tkoghroughbrefvhorse farm gsinsbille vaWebApr 4, 2024 · Heap sort is a sorting algorithm that organizes elements in an array to be sorted into a binary heap by repeatedly moving the largest element front he heap and inserting it into the array being sorted. Priority queues are implemented with a heap, a tree-like data structure also used in the heap sort algorithm. marsh tit distribution uk